Location: Antwerp or AmsterdamExperience: 5-7 years overall experience, including 3+ years administrating complex Google Workspace and GCP environmentsOwn cloud IT operations and help drive scalable, secure, and high-performing internal systems.This isn't a lateral move. You’ll own and evolve a modern, cloud-first IT environment, operating in a complex SaaS ecosystem and translating business needs into scalable technical solutions while keeping systems reliable and secure. You’ll balance hands-on engineering with shared support responsibilities—designing and improving systems while staying close to end-user needs and outcomes. You’ll also navigate and influence cross-functional stakeholders, aligning different perspectives into clear, actionable solutions.What you’ll do (and what you won’t)You own Google Workspace, GCP, and Slack environments end-to-endYou operate and optimize systems within a complex SaaS ecosystemYou translate business requirements into scalable, practical technical solutionsYou lead and deliver IT projects from scoping through implementationYou influence cross-functional stakeholders, aligning competing needs into clear decisionsYou contribute to team-wide support, helping resolve employee IT needsYou balance engineering improvements with responsive, high-quality supportYou build systems, processes, and documentation that scaleYou won’twait for endless approvalshide behind processescruise quietly in the backgroundHow you’ll succeedWe look for people who think big, stay curious, and aren’t afraid to go all in to make things happen. You’ll combine strong Google ecosystem expertise with the ability to influence without authority—navigating different opinions, shaping decisions, and driving outcomes. You’ll prioritize end-user experience over rigidity, while adapting quickly in environments that aren’t fully structured.What you’ll bringYou bring 5–7 years of experience in IT, including 3+ years in complex Google Workspace and GCP environmentsDeep, hands-on expertise in Google Workspace administration (identity, access, security, automation) and GCPExperience operating in complex, multi-tool SaaS environmentsProven ability to manage and deliver IT projects end-to-end, including vendor management and procurementStrong ability to translate business needs into technical requirements and capabilitiesExperience influencing cross-functional stakeholders and aligning different opinions, needs, and expectationsExcellent people skills — approachable, empathetic, and a strong listenerStrong customer-service mindset with a focus on end-user experienceYou balance engineering depth with a willingness to stay hands-on in support when neededYou adapt quickly and don’t get frustrated when requirements evolve or changeYou’re comfortable operating in environments that aren’t fully structured or where best practices are still evolvingYou work independently and know when to involve othersYou’re comfortable with change and ambiguityYou know when work is ready to ship, and when it can evolveYou want your work to matter, not just existLoop isn’t for everyone.
